From the Museum of Texas Tech University

A Mid 19th Century Pieced Star Quilt


Learn about a stunning Mid 19th century Pieced Star Quilt with Early Chintz Fabric made circa 1850 by Mary Alice Gibson (b. June 13, 1831). This is the type of quilt that is heavily hand quilted as expected of women who were taught needlework skills at a young age.

The Quilt Show Puzzle: A Tasty Quilt

"Simply Delicious" by Becky Goldsmith


Simply Delicious by Becky Goldsmith was her company's second Block Of the Month quilt based on botanical fruit prints. The backgrounds in the quilt are blue and white because, according to Becky, fruits go in the kitchen and kitchens are blue and white. This is Becky's own version of that Block of the Month.
